I recently boosted my car and after a run in with a 911 Turbo and a modded WS6 I have come to reailze that the braking system on my '98 DX will not longer cut it.
I would like to upgrade my front rotors and do a rear disc conversion.
For the rear disc conversion I have found out that I can swap the components from any 'teg or 99-00 si. The components I will need are the lower control arms, rotors, calipers and pads.
I have found a rear disc conversion from passwordjdm.com and was planning on purchasing that for ~$180.
Now for the front I am sort of lost. I know I have the smallest rotors in the world cuz I have a DX. I would like to upgrade to the largest I can while being able to fit 15" rims.
What size rotors can I fit and what will I need to change to get them to work?
I would like to get Power Slot rotors for the front and rear once everything is set. Would these be necessary or could I use the used rotor I will recieve (depending on their condition)?
I've read that if I chage the size of the calipers I will need to swap my Master Cylinder for one from a '98 Integra. Is this correct?
I will also need a reapportioning valve from a 99-00 SI. Is this correct?
Finally does it depend on where I source the rear disc swap from to figure out what e-brake cable I will need? If so which ones will work.
